#e50285 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e50285 is composed of 89.8% red, 0.8%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 325.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 45.3%. #e50285 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#cb000b.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

● #e50285 color description : Vivid pink.
#e50285 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e50285 has RGB values of R:229, G:2,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.42,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15008389.

Shades and Tints of #e50285
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0009 is the darkest color, while #fffb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e50285
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6d75 is the less saturated color, while #e50285 is the most saturated one.
